The effect of HF, MeOH, H2O, F−, pyridine, Pr4N+MeSiF4−, and temperature on the rate of intermolecular fluorine exchange in the methyltetrafluorosilicate anion has been studied by the dynamic nuclear magnetic resonance technique. The exchange was found to be catalyzed by HF and, to a lesser extent, MeOH and H2O, but inhibited by F−, pyridine, and Pr4N+ MeSiF4−. The results are analyzed in terms of the coordination model of reaction mechanisms
